Hi,

I had heard that under RH7.0 I needed to compile using kgcc instead of gcc.
Ok, next question, "How?". From reading the kernel docs I have come up with
the following procedure:

make clean	(just to be safe)
make mkproper
make oldconfig
make dep bzImage install >/usr/src/install.log

It is my assumtion that this defaults to gcc. How do I use kgcc? Any
suggestions?
